The Ministry for Restoration is preparing legislative changes to regulate the taxi market, where over 95% is in the shadows. It is planned to simplify the legal work of drivers and strengthen transport safety requirements.

Ukraine is working on a modern model for regulating the taxi market, the Ministry for Restoration, Infrastructure and Transport reported, writes UNN.

The Ministry is preparing legislative changes in the field of taxis and the activities of digital platforms, which provide for:

  • defining the legal status of digital platforms;
    • simplifying the legal work of drivers through the digitalization of procedures;
      • uniform and fair rules for all market participants;
        • strengthening requirements for transport safety and passenger insurance;
          • increasing market transparency and tax payment.

            "Our goal is to create a modern, transparent and competitive taxi market that meets European standards, promotes the development of digital services and ensures safe and high-quality transportation for passengers," the Ministry for Restoration noted.

            According to the results of the KSE market study, the department stated that "today over 95% of the taxi market is in the shadows." This, as noted, means unequal competition conditions, budget losses, and insufficient control over transport safety. "At the same time, the market has changed dramatically: most trips today are organized through digital platforms, while current legislation does not take into account the specifics of their work," the statement says.

            "We want to build a modern regulatory system that simultaneously ensures the development of digital services, fair competition, passenger protection, and transparent rules of operation for all market participants. That is why decisions should be based not on assumptions, but on high-quality analytics and international experience," said Serhiy Derkach, First Deputy Minister for Restoration, Infrastructure and Transport of Ukraine.

            In most EU countries, digital platforms, as noted, operate as technological services, while transportation is carried out by licensed carriers in accordance with the requirements of transport legislation. "It is this approach that allows combining the development of innovations with state control over safety, service quality and tax payment," the statement said.
